Costs of warships 1900-1918

This list reflects the results of the first organised effort to determine the costs of warships of all nations[1] involved in World War I.

[edit] Great Britain

Armoured cruisers

  • HMS Diadem, Amphitrite, Andromeda, Argonaut, Ariadne, Europa, Niobe, Spartiate, approx. £600.000 average
  • HMS Cressy, Aboukir, Bacchante, Hogue, Sutlej, Euryalus, approx. £800,000 average
  • HMS Drake £1,002,977
  • HMS Good Hope £990,759
  • HMS King Alfred £978,125
  • HMS Leviathan £1,012,959
  • HMS Monmouth, Bedford, Donegal, Berwick, Kent, Cumberland, Cornwall, Essex, Suffolk, Lancaster, approx. £775,000 average
  • HMS Devonshire, Antrim, Argyll, Carnarvon, Hampshire, Roxburgh, approx. £850,000 average
  • HMS Duke of Edinburgh, Black Prince, approx. £1,150,000 average
  • HMS Warrior, Cochrane, Natal, Achilles, approx. £1,180,000 average
  • HMS Minotaur £1,410,356
  • HMS Defence £1,362,970
  • HMS Shannon £1,415,535

Light Cruisers

  • HMS Courageous £2,038,225
  • HMS Edgar £410,980
  • HMS Hawke £400,702
  • HMS Endymion £375,250
  • HMS Royal Arthur £412,033
  • HMS Gibraltar £373,236
  • HMS Grafton £372,890
  • HMS St George £388,755
  • HMS Theseus £370,359
  • HMS Crescent £392,453
  • HMS Apollo, Aeolus, Andromache, Brilliant, Indefatigable, Intrepid, Iphigenia, Latona, Melampus, Naiad, Pique, Rainbow, Retribution, Sappho, Scylla, Sirius, Spartan, Sybille, Terpsichore, Thetis, Tribune - approx. £200,000 average
  • HMS Highflyer, Hermes, Hyacinth - approx. £300,000 average
  • HMS Pelorous, Pandora, Pegasus, Perseus, Pactolus, Pioneer, Pomone, Prometheus, Proserpine, Psyche, Pyramus = approx. £150,000 average
  • HMS Topaze, Amethyst, Diamond, Sapphire - approx. £240,000 average
  • HMS Sentinel, Skirmisher - approx. £282,000 average
  • HMS Forward, Foresight - approx. £289,000 average
  • HMS Pathfinder, Patrol Laid down - approx. £279,000 average
  • HMS Adventure, Attentive - approx. £275,000 average
  • HMS Boadicea, Bellona - approx. £330,000 average
  • HMS Weymouth, Dartmouth, Falmouth, Yarmouth £396,363 average
  • HMS Chatham, Dublin, Southampton, HMAS Sydney (RAN), Melbourne (RAN), Brisbane (RAN) - £334,053 average
  • HMS Arethusa, Aurora, Galatea, Inconstant, Penelope, Phaeton, Royalist, Undaunted - approx. £285,000 average

Monitors

  • HMS Humber, HMS Mersey, HMS Severn £155,000 each. Bought from Brazil.
  • HMS Gorgon, HMS Glatton £370,000 each. From Norway.
  • Marshal Soult, Marshal Ney £270,000 each
  • HMS Erebus £380,000 + used weaponry. Would have cost about £540,000 with new weaponry.
  • HMS General Wolfe and other 12 inch monitors approx. £260,000 (before conversions with larger guns).

Destroyers

  • HMS Acheron £88,000
  • HMS Beagle £106,000
  • HMS Defender £83,000
  • HMS Acorn £94,000
  • HMS Acasta - £100,000
  • HMS Laforey - £98,000
  • M class - £100,000
  • Admiralty M class with higher speeds cost £110,000, but the 'Specials' were faster and cost £127,000 each
  • V&W destroyers - £200,000

Minesweepers

  • Flower Class minesweeper £60,000

Submarines

  • D Class sub £89,000

[edit] Russia

Dreadnoughts

  • Gangut, Petropavlosk, Poltava, Sevastopol approx. 29 million rubles each (extremely expensive due to design faults and state bureaucracy)

Pre-dreadnoughts

  • Andrei Pervozvannyi, Pevel I (Imperator) £1,170,000 each
  • Sinope £900,000
  • Petropavlosk 9,225,309 rubles (Brassey says £1,098,000)
  • Poltava, Sevastopol £1,098,000 each
  • Peresviet 10.54 mil. Rub.
  • Oslyabya 11.34 mil. Rub.
  • Pobieda 10.05 mil. Rub.
  • Catherine II £900,000
  • Georgi Pobiedonosetz £431,000
  • Navarin £772,995
  • Nicolai I £453,000
  • Sissoi Veliki £796,333

Coast Defence

  • Admiral Oushakoff, Admiral Seniavin £410,000 each

Cruisers

  • Zhemchug 3,549,848 rubles (sister Izumrud was of comparable cost, both nearly twice as expensive as near-sister Novik, built in Germany)
  • Admiral Nakhimof £572,000
  • Pamyat Azova £350,000
  • Admiral Korniloff £296,000

Gunboats

  • Kazarsky £32,500
  • Abrek £53,600
  • Griden £66,600
  • Posadnik, Voevoda £111,000
